18 Hair Practices & Tips

Close up of woman's face and hair

Now that you know what products I’ll be using for my new hair renewal, here are some practices I’ll also implement. I recommend these for healthier postpartum hair:

  1. Brush your hair before showering – distribute the natural oils from your hair to the ends and remove tangles before getting it wet.
  2. Wash hair less often – over-shampooing can strip natural oils from your hair and scalp and leave it dry. This can make it more prone to breakage.
  3. Don’t take extremely hot showers – the heat from the hot water can irritate your scalp and weaken your hair.
  4. Do a quick cold-water rinse in the shower – turn the water to cold after shampooing and conditioning to seal the cuticles shut and maintain healthy hair.
  5. Condition the ends of your hair – when conditioning, apply it on mid-shaft to the ends of your hair to limit weighing down your hair.
  6. Don’t rub your hair with a towel – rubbing your hair with a towel can cause tangles and breakage. Instead, squeeze it dry and let the towel absorb the water.
  7. Don’t go to bed with wet hair – hair is more vulnerable to breakage when wet, so dry your hair before bed.
  8. Massage your scalp daily and exfoliate your scalp weekly – this can help keep your scalp healthy, which creates a healthy environment for your hair.
  9. Limit the use of heated hair tools – a lot of damage is done to hair when heated tools are used frequently.
  10. Reduce heat setting on heated tools – instead of 400+ degrees, use hair tools that allow you to select the temperature and select 320 degrees or less.
  11. Use a heat protectant before styling – always apply a heat protectant on your hair before blow drying or using heat to style your hair.
  12. Don’t do too tight of hairstyles – wearing tight hairstyles and wearing it up frequently can cause hair to break.
  13. If you have fine hair, don’t use elastics – this can cause hair breakage.
  14. Eat a well-balanced diet – a healthy diet with B vitamins, protein, zinc, and essential fatty acids helps grow healthier hair.
  15. Drink plenty of water – staying hydrated helps keep your body and hair hydrated.
  16. Sleep on a silk – swap your cotton pillowcase for a silk pillowcase. Silk reduces the amount of friction between your hair and the fabric, which helps reduce breakage. Put your hair up in a loose top knot with a silk scrunchie.
  17. Trim your hair every 2 months – you want your hair to stay healthy and not break off at the ends. Trim the damaged ends and keep the length to continue growing strong, healthy hair.
  18. Fewer hair processing appointments – limit the number of times you process your hair with dyes, perms, and relaxers.

Print
Yogurt veggie bites

Veggie Yogurt Bites


  • Author: Jamie Adams

Description

Veggie yogurt bites are a mess-free way to offer your baby a tasty snack, combining a variety of vegetables with YoBaby yogurt in one go!


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up mixed vegetables (carrots, peas, broccoli, etc.), steamed and finely chopped
  • 1/2 cup YoBaby y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ons finely grated c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up whole wheat flour
  • 1 egg
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Olive oil for greasing

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it and grease a mini muffin tin with a small amount of olive oil.
  2. Combine the finely chopped mixed vegetables in a mixing bowl with YoBaby yogurt. If you’re using grated cheese, add it to the mixture, and mix well.
  3. Stir in the whole wheat flour and crack in the egg. Mix the ingredients thoroughly until you have a well-combined batter.
  4. Add garlic powder (if using), salt, and pepper to taste. Adjust the seasonings based on your baby’s preferences.
  5. Spoon the batter into the mini muffin tin, filling each cup almost to the top.
  6.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 15-18 minutes or until the bites are golden brown and set in the center.
  7. Allow the veggie yogurt bites to cool in the muffin tin for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
  8. Once cooled, these bites can be served directly to your baby. They are a convenient and mess-free way to introduce vegetables and yogurt in a tasty package.

Notes

Feel free to customize the recipe based on your baby’s preferences and dietary needs. These veggie yogurt bites are a great way to encourage your baby to enjoy a variety of vegetables in a fun and manageable form.

Chocolate Peanut Butter Dip


  • Author: Jamie Adams
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Total Time:
    10 minutes
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Yield:
    4 servings

Description

Loaded with protein and bursting with antioxidants from the cocoa powder and cinnamon, this dip makes for the perfect side dish to your child’s favorite fruit. It’s a sweet treat that can be enjoyed any time of the day.8,9


Ingredients

  • 1 cup plain Stonyfield YoBaby yogurt
  • 1/4 cup creamy natural peanut butter
  • 3 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 3 tbsp honey (adjust to taste)
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• Sliced apples, strawberries, or bananas for dipping

Instructions

  1. In a small bowl, mix the YoBaby yogurt, peanut butter, cocoa powder, honey, and cinnamon until smooth.
  2. Adjust the honey to your desired sweetness.
  3. Serve the chocolate peanut butter dip with fresh fruit slices for a delectable and healthy treat.

Green Pea Hummus


  • Author: Jamie Adams
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Total Time:
    15 minutes
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Yield:
    6 servings

Description

Double the peas, double the plant-based protein. Pair this protein-packed hummus with your child’s favorite veggie or chip, and they’ll be feeling full and satisfied until dinner time.


Ingredients

  • 15 oz can chickpeas — drained and rinsed
  • 1/4 cup aquafaba (liquid from chickpea can)
  • 1 cup fresh or frozen peas (thawed)
  • 2 tbsp tahini
  • 2 tsp lemon juice
  • 1 clove garlic (minced)
  • Pinch of salt and pepper
  • 1/4 cup plain Stonyfield YoBaby yogurt
  • Sliced cucumbers, baby carrots, and bell pepper strips for dipping

Instructions

  1. In a food processor or blender, combine the chickpeas, aquafaba, thawed peas, tahini, lemon juice, garlic, salt, and pepper.
  2. Blend until smooth.
  3. Add the YoBaby yogurt to achieve your desired consistency.
  4. Serve the pea hummus with various fresh veggies for a savory and nutrient-rich snack.

Avocado Turkey Toast Strips


  • Author: Jamie Adams
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Total Time:
    15 minutes
  • Sweet & Savory Yogurt Snack Recipes for Kids
    Yield:
    2 servings

Description

Surprisingly an excellent source of fiber, the pairing of avocado with protein-packed yogurt and sliced turkey makes for a nourishing and filling after-school snack. You can also use other deli meats instead of turkey, such as ham.


Ingredients

  • 1 small ripe avocado
  • 1 yogurt cup plain Stonyfield YoBaby yogurt
  • Pinch of salt and pepper
  • 2 tsp lemon juice
  • 2 slices whole-grain bread (toasted)
  • 4 slices turkey breast

Instructions

  1. Toast the whole-grain slices of bread and cut off the crusts. (What kid likes crust?!)
  2. Mash the ripe avocado and combine it with Stonyfield YoBaby yogurt, lemon juice, salt, and pepper in a bowl.
  3. Spread the avocado-yogurt mixture on the whole-grain bread slices.
  4. Shred turkey slices with your hands and place them on top of the toast.
  5. Cut the toast into long strips for a fun and satisfying savory snack.

Components of a Perfect Snack

Protein and fiber are two critical components of a great snack. They not only help balance blood sugar, but they also keep kids full for a lot longer than a simple carb like chips or cookies would.1 Generally, fiber is easier to get into a snack than protein since fruits and veggies are packed with fiber. Protein can be a challenge, but a great kid-friendly option is yogurt. Yogurt gets its complete protein from milk, making it vegetarian-friendly and loaded with other nutrients, including calcium and vitamin D.2 It also contains probiotics, which may have benefits on your child’s immune system — and we all know that could be taking a hard hit this back-to-school season.3

Avoiding high-sugar options is the final key to keeping kids full for longer. Sugar is a fast-burning source of carbohydrates, and that often leads to a sugar high hours before bedtime.

3. It Has Massage Mode and Expression Mode

Hand changing the cycles on the Motif Luna

The Motif Luna has both massage and expression modes for maximum efficiency. The massage mode — which utilizes fast cycles and a low vacuum — stimulates milk flow by mimicking a baby’s nursing pattern. The expression mode expresses flowing milk faster and stronger with slower cycles and a higher vacuum.
